A colorway like the 'White Oreo' is a wardrobe staple. It goes with "everything" - shorts, jeans, joggers. The design is so recognized and respected in sneaker culture. For $200, you're getting a piece of history you can actually wear regularly. That's a big win in my book. Sliding these on, the first thing you notice is the fit. The Air Jordan Retro 4 fits true-to-size for me - snug, but not tight. The padding around the ankle collar is noticeable - it's comfortable, but some might find it a bit bulky. The overall feel is firm; don't expect Boost-like softness. For casual wear, it's perfectly fine. That Air unit in the heel? You feel it more when walking than just standing.
